well, re: just the ab exercises. i've adjusted my ab routine based on what i've figured out works for me. the video posted above has some exercises in it that have worked for me but has others that don't. similar to nutrition, i've had to experiment to figure out what works. hanging leg raises work well for my lower abs, and i get noticeable results from what i call 1/2 crunches with an isometric hold at the top. really focusing on squeezing those upper abs hard and holding that squeeze. but it's hard for me to *flex* my abs, that's been a part of my learning curve as well. so i practice squeezing/flexing my abs often. my middle abs i am still figuring out, they don't show as well, i think it's due to a bit of flab that's still there.
this is just my experience, i am not saying it's universal, i don't have anything to back that up.
